WARNING!
Do not set in the freewheel mode when driving on a slope.
Always re-engage the anti-freewheel device before use. Failure to do so may result in injury.
To protect your safety, the power will automatically cut off and the electromagnetic brake
system will activate while you are driving down a steep slope. This will limit the speed to a
safe level. Turn the power on again to re-start your scooter.
Maximum User Weight Limit
Refer to section entitled ‘MAX. USER WEIGHT’ in ‘7. SPECIFICATION’. Overloading past the
weight limit may lead to damage of your scooter or cause it to malfunction and endanger
your safety. The warranty does not cover this type of damage.
Attention
1. Do not push both RH & LH sides of the speed control lever simultaneously. This could
cause a lack of control of your scooter.
2. Do not turn the power switch to ‘OFF’ while driving as this will lead to an emergency
stop and possible risk of accident or injury.
3. Do not set to the highest speeds while driving indoors.
4. Do not adjust the speed dial while driving; a sudden change in speed may cause danger
to you and others, and may damage to your scooter.
5. Do not place magnetic devices near the area of the operation handle as this could affect
the safe operation of your scooter.
6. Do be careful while driving in heavy traffic or crowded areas.
7.
While reversing the vehicle, beware of people or objects behind you.

Stopping
1.
Release the speed control lever completely. The vehicle will naturally brake and stop.
2.
Turn the power switch to ‘OFF’. Then remove the key.
